Three Key Economic Questions• Because resources are scarce, each society

must answer three economic questions:

1) What goods and services should be produced?

2) How should these goods and services be produced?

3) Who will consume these goods and services?

Economic Systems• Economic System - Method used by society to

produce and distribute goods and services

• Economic goals:1) Efficiency2) Economic Freedom3) Economic Security4) Economic Equity5) Economic Growth

Efficiency• Maximizing what you produce using the

resources that you have• Specialization – everyone specializes in a

particular job

• Delivering the right good, in the right quantity, to the right people, at the right price.

Economic Freedom• The ability to make your own choices

• Buy what you want, work where you want, own property, and become an entrepreneur.

Economic Security• People want to know that help will be

available when they are in need.

• Safety net – set of programs to protect people who face unfavorable economic conditions such as layoffs or injuries.

Economic Equity

• Defined differently in different societies

• Should everyone have an equal share of goods and services?

• Or, should everyone have equal opportunity to compete?

Economic Growth• A nation’s economy must grow to provide jobs &

greater income.

• Improvement in the standard of living, or level of economic prosperity

• Innovation – the process of bringing new methods, products, or ideas into use.

Traditional Economy

• Relies on habit, custom, or ritual to decide what to produce & how to produce it

• Small communities• Tend to remain stagnant & resist change• Lack modern conveniences• Low standard of living

Market Economy

• Economic decisions are made by consumers• Also called free markets, or capitalism

Command Economy(Centrally Planned)

• Government decides how to answer three economic questions

• Controlled by strong, centralized government

• Usually focuses on industrial goods

Mixed Economy

• Combination of Market and Command economic systems

• Market forces control most consumer goods• Government directs industry in need areas.
